Getting an SBA Loan for Home Health Care Services

With these commercial loans for home health care services, the SBA guarantees the lender that the loan will be repaid. This home health care services loan for $57,000 was given to an Utah entrepreneur in 2002.

This small business received financial assistance through the SBA's lending programs back in 2002. They applied for an SBA loan with Zions First National Bank, out of West Valley City, Utah. The loan was granted and they received $57,000 to help grow their Kanab, Utah business.

This lender provides SBA commercial loans as part of the SBA's Preferred Lender Program (PLP). SBA PLP lenders are chosen from among the SBA's best lenders and have full delegation of lending authority in most situations.

Loan Approval from the SBA

Of the total $57,000 loan amount, the SBA guaranteed $48,450.

More Information on This SBA Loan

The borrower borrowed this money for a new business. This loan was not for a franchise. At the time of the loan, the company had 2 employees. This SBA loan request indicated that the loan would help generate 9 new jobs and retain 2 existing jobs.
